At 20-40 Year 1 engagements, we need to convert just 0.1-0.3% of our local serviceable market. This is achievable through targeted networking, referrals, and your legal connections.

Key Findings

$25k-$50k pricing is well-calibrated. Below procurement committees, above DIY, anchored against Harvey AI ($288k/yr minimum). A lawyer billing $400/hr who saves 8 hours/week generates $166k in recovered billable time per year. ROI in 6-12 weeks.

Legal tech spending surged 9.7% in 2025 — the fastest growth the industry has ever seen. AI adoption jumped from 19% to 79% in a single year. The execution gap is enormous.

OpenClaw's 145K+ GitHub stars create demand but not capability. Professionals hear about it, want it, but can't deploy it themselves. We bridge that gap.

Recurring revenue is the real prize. $2k-$5k/month ongoing managed services compound into a predictable business. By Year 3, maintenance ARR alone could exceed $7.9M.
